Opportunity to build permanent housing in the south of market. This site was listed as Surplus Property under the federal Property Assistance Program in january 2017. Title 5 of the federal act identifies homeless as the top priority. They applied to develop 250 units of the housing was conditionally awarded the site valued at 36 million for 1. The federal program has a hard completion requirement. The project must be operational by november 2021. They issued the r. F. Q. And developed Episcopal Community services. Modular construction is for the residential portion of the project to meet the aggressive schedule and reduce costs. Here is a site map of the project centrally located on a major transit corridor on seventh street. A large parking lot adjacent to the federal court of appeals. The project is five floors over a concrete podium surrounding two courtyards with a Public Open Space accessible oMission Street. There will be 153 units for adults 103 seniors, two resident managers.
